Ibraheem Basir

Founder & CEO at A Dozen Cousins

Ibraheem Basir is the Founder & CEO of A Dozen Cousins, a natural food brand that specializes in convenient products inspired by traditional Creole, Caribbean, and Latin American foods. Prior to starting their own company in 2019, Ibraheem worked as a Marketing Manager at Annie's Inc. from 2016 to 2017, and as an Associate Marketing Manager at General Mills from 2012 to 2016. Ibraheem also gained experience as a Brand Management Intern at Unilever in 2011.

Ibraheem Basir attended the University of Pennsylvania from an unspecified start year until 2007, where they earned a Bachelor of Arts degree in History. Ibraheem then went on to pursue their Master of Business Administration (MBA) degree in Marketing at The Wharton School. Ibraheem completed their MBA in 2012.
